Long-Term Immunogenicity Study of Inactivated EV71 Vaccine in Children
Long-Term Immunogenicity Study of Inactivated EV71 Vaccine Produced in Vero Cells With Adjuvant AlPO4 in Children: Extension Study of Protocol CT-EV-21
Sponsor: Medigen Vaccine Biologics Corp.
A observational or N/A phase clinical study on Enterovirus 71 Human, this trial is completed. The trial is conducted by Medigen Vaccine Biologics Corp. and has accumulated 14 data snapshots since 2019.
